flipper zero
时间: 2023-12-20 13:02:14 浏览: 468
Flipper Zero 是一款功能强大的开源硬件工具,它可以用于破解无线网络、控制红外设备、解码收音机频段、模拟RFID卡等多种用途。Flipper Zero 结合了多种功能,如无线发射接收、蓝牙通信、红外线控制,具有丰富的扩展性和定制性。它支持多种操作系统和开发环境,用户可以根据自己的需要进行定制和开发。
Flipper Zero 结合了硬件和软件,采用了开源的设计理念,可以方便用户进行二次开发和定制。用户不仅可以使用Flipper Zero完成一些常规的功能,还可以根据自己的需求开发自己的应用程序,实现更多的功能,满足个性化的需求。同时,Flipper Zero具有良好的社区支持,用户可以在社区中找到丰富的资源和经验分享,方便学习和使用。
Flipper Zero 适合广泛的用户群体,无论是安全研究人员、网络管理员、技术爱好者,还是普通用户,都可以通过Flipper Zero完成各种有趣的任务和实验。它不仅可以用于解决日常生活中的实际问题,还可以用于学习和教育,提高用户的技术能力和兴趣。总的来说,Flipper Zero是一款非常实用和有趣的开源硬件工具,具有广泛的应用前景和发展空间。
相关问题
如何入门flipper zero开发
Flipper Zero是一款开源的iOS开发者工具,它提供了一个命令行界面,使得调试、网络请求查看、设备管理等工作变得更加便捷。以下是入门Flipper Zero开发的一些步骤:
1. **安装必要的软件**:
- 首先,你需要有一个支持Apple Developer Tools的Mac电脑,并确保Xcode已安装。
- 安装Homebrew包管理器(`/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/main/install.sh)"`),然后用它来安装Flipper CLI:`brew install flipper`
2. **创建项目并集成Flipper**:
- 创建一个新的iOS项目,如通过Xcode的新建项目功能。
- 在Xcode的项目设置中添加FlipperKit作为依赖,可以在Podfile中添加 `pod 'FlipperKit', '~> 0.106.0'` 并运行`pod install`。
3. **启动Flipper服务器**:
- 打开终端,导航到包含Podfile.lock的目录下,运行`./Scripts/Start-Flipper.sh` 启动Flipper服务器。
4. **配置应用与 Flipper 的连接**:
- 在AppDelegate.m或AppDelegate.swift文件中,导入FlipperKit并设置`FLKFlipperClient`,例如:
```swift
import FlipperKit
func application(_ application: UIApplication, didFinishLaunchingWithOptions launchOptions: [UIApplication.LaunchOptionsKey: Any]?) -> Bool {
FLKApplicationDelegate.sharedInstance().setup()
// 其他初始化代码...
}
```
5. **使用命令行接口**:
现在你可以通过终端与应用交互了,比如查看实时日志、发送远程通知等。学习Flipper Zero提供的各种命令及其用法是非常重要的。
Flipper zero是如何破解ic卡的
Flipper Zero作为一款开源硬件设备,集成了一些常用的黑客工具,其中包括RFID读写器。使用Flipper Zero破解IC卡的具体过程可能会因卡片类型、协议和安全机制的不同而有所不同,但一般的过程如下:
1. 通过RFID读写器读取目标IC卡的数据,包括卡片类型、协议、UID等信息。
2. 根据卡片类型和协议,分析和破解卡片的安全机制,如加密算法、认证协议等。
3. 构建恶意卡片或卡片模拟器,模拟目标卡片并发送恶意指令,例如读取或写入卡片中的数据。
需要注意的是,破解IC卡涉及到一些专业的技术知识和工具,使用不当可能会侵犯他人的隐私和安全。因此,应该遵守相关法律法规,不得将这些技术用于非法活动。
阅读全文